Kenya Hotels & Allied Workers’ Union v Baobab Holiday Resort Ltd (Cause 111 of 2006) [2007] KEIC 3 (KLR) (Employment and Labour) (23 October 2007) (Order)

Industrial Court of Kenya

Judgment

Kenya Hotels & Allied Workers’ Union v Baobab Holiday Resort Ltd (Cause 111 of 2006) [2007] KEIC 3 (KLR) (Employment and Labour) (23 October 2007) (Order) KENYA HOTELS & ALLIED WORKERS’ UNION v BAOBAB HOLIDAY RESORT LTD [2007] eKLR Neutral citation: [2007] KEIC 3 (KLR) Republic of Kenya In the Industrial Court at Nairobi Employment and Labour Cause 111 of 2006 CP Chemuttut, J, JM Kilonzo & OA Wafula, Members October 23, 2007 Between Kenya Hotels & Allied Workers’ Union Claimant and Baobab Holiday Resort Ltd Respondent Order Issue in Dispute:-“Refusal to sign Recognition Agreement.”Ms. Dalphine Muunde, Industrial Relations Officer, for the Claimants(hereinafter called the Union.)No appearance for the Respondents (hereinafter called the Resort.) Order to Attend Court Under Section 21(2)(b),(3) & (7) of the Trade Disputes Act, Cap. 234, Laws of Kenya. 1.Pursuant to a formal application by the Union, dated 24thOctober, 2007, the Director of the Company, Mr. Ken Ho Sam is hereby ordered to appear in person before this Court on 13thNovember, 2007, at 10.30 a.m in the Provincial Labour Officer’s Conference Room, National Social Security Fund (NSSF) Building, 3rdFloor,Mombasa, to show cause why he, or the management of the Company, has not implemented or complied with the Court award in this case. 2.In default of your personal attendance or appearance, the Court will issue an order of your arrest without further notice. **DATED AND ORDERED IN NAIROBI THIS 23 RDDAY OF OCTOBER, 2007.****CHARLES P. CHEMMUTTUT, MBS.,****JUDGE.**
